Key Findings in This Report

• The anchor box beam support system reduces peak stress by 21.9% and increases average deformation by 135.0% compared to conventional support members. • The ultimate bending bearing capacity of the box-shaped support beam is 3.5 times that of traditional channel beam. • The effective compressive stress zone of high prestressed cables is expanded by 26.4%, enhancing the prestressed support influence range. • Field tests demonstrate that the anchor box beam system reduces surrounding rock convergence by 41.2% and 22.2% relative to anchor channel beam and anchor I-shaped beam supports.
